blob: a9fddf54010f003f1e497cd62f6331a221b95a24 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
|
diff -urN gaim-0.75.99-20040318cvs.orig/src/gtkconv.c gaim-0.75.99-20040318cvs/src/gtkconv.c
--- gaim-0.75.99-20040318cvs.orig/src/gtkconv.c 2004-03-16 10:31:48.000000000 -1000
+++ gaim-0.75.99-20040318cvs/src/gtkconv.c 2004-03-16 12:50:59.689509499 -1000
@@ -1390,6 +1390,11 @@
if (!(event->state & (GDK_SHIFT_MASK | GDK_CONTROL_MASK)) &&
gaim_prefs_get_bool("/gaim/gtk/conversations/enter_sends"))
{
+ if (gtk_im_context_filter_keypress (GTK_TEXT_VIEW (entry)->im_context, event))
+ {
+ GTK_TEXT_VIEW (entry)->need_im_reset = TRUE;
+ return TRUE;
+ }
send_cb(NULL, conv);
return TRUE;
}
|